Researcher's applied Student Teams Achievement Division (STAD) with the goals students' learning skills in elementary schools, Majesty I Surabaya. The approach used in this research is quantitative. The research was pre experiment. The design used the one group pre test and post test. The method was tested, to collect data from mathematic learning results before and after giving intervention. The application of intervention was conducted 10 times meeting with the time allocation 60 minutes each meeting. The data analysis used is a non parametric statistic, a sign test. The analysis result was used to sign a test that could be concluded that there was a significant influence using Student Team Achievement Division (STAD) toward student learning in SDLB-B Noble work I Surabaya with ZH value = 2, 05 > Z table 5% 1, 96.

Hypoactive autism children were indicated by slow motoric activity so that it caused the children difficult to move. The children tended passive and they did not have any interest to do movement activity and preferred alone when they looked their friends playing. To help hypoactive autism children in enhancing movement activity ability it required a game which attracted the children’s interest to move i.e. through playing game. The purpose of this research was to analyze movement activity ability before and after giving intervention using playing ball (passing and shooting), with time allocation 10 times meeting and 8 times intervention. This research used quantitative approach with the one group pretest posttest design. The subjects were 5 hypoactive autism children. For data analysis this research used statistic non parametric formula of sign test kind and the method of data collection applied observation and test. From the research result which was then analyzed by using sign test formula, it was obtained that the value of Z counting 1,78 while the value of Z table with critic value 5% one side test was obtained 1,64 so that Z counting 1,78 was greater than Z table1,64 it meant that null hypothesis (Ho) was refused and work hypothesis (Ha) was accepted. In this way it could be concluded that playing ball influenced toward movement activity ability of hypoactive autism children

Selain itu, berdasarkan hasil analisis data angket, responden memberikan tanggapan yang positif terhadap penggunaan media permainan sudoku yaitu menarik, dan mudah diikuti. When studying Japanese at school, basic aspects must study is the Japanese letter. In its writing system, Japanese has four letters, namely kanji, hiragana, katakana, and roomaji. Before the stage of kanji learning, firstly, students have to learn hiragana and katakana which are commonly called kana. Kana, composed of 96 letters where the letter of the hiragana and katakana are barely different. This causes difficulties for students to learn kana. Therefore, we need a media to facilitate learners to learn kana. One medium that can be used are game as the learning media. This study, the media used is a sudoku game that has been modified. The purpose of this study is to acknowledge students’ ability in learning kana, before and after using the sudoku game as a media. In addition, this study also aims to analyze the influence of sudoku game usage as the media in learning kana Letters, and to find out the students' response to the use of sudoku game as a media. This study uses a quasi experiment method with the one group pre-test - post-test as experiment design. Samples were 20 students from Japanese Club members who were taken from a population of SMP Laboratorum Percontohan UPI Bandung. The instrument used was test, questionnaire and observation. Based on the data analysis, the t value at 6.53. T table at 2.09 on a significance level of 5% and 2.86 at 1% significance level. Thus, the results obtained that t value is greater than t table at a significance level of 5% (6.53> 2.09). This shows that the usage of sudoku game as media is a very effective in learning kana. In addition, based on data analysis of the questionnaire, the respondents gave a positive response to the use of media sudoku game that are attractive, and easy to follow

With this study, it was aimed to determine the effect of constructivist chemistry laboratory on science and technology pre-service teachers’ opinions about constructivist approach and their self-regulated learning skills.The relationship between pre-service teachers’ opinions about constructivist approach and their self-regulated learning skills was investigated. The one group pre-test-post-test design was used in the study. The sample of the study was 58 pre-service teachers from Hacettepe University, Department of Science Education, who were attending chemistry experiments at Science Teaching Laboratory Applications II Course. Self-regulated Learning Skills Scale developed by Turan and Demirel (2010) and Opinion Scale of Constructivist Approach for Science Teachers developed by Balım, Kesercioğlu, Evrekli ve İnel (2009) were used as data collection tools. At the end of the study, it was determined that constructivist chemistry laboratory applications caused a positive increase in pre-service teachers’ self-regulated learning skills and opinions about constructivist approach. Also, there was a positive relationship between pre-service teachers’ self-regulated learning skills and opinions about constructivist approach that was observed. Objective: Reading is an indispensable skill. The study investigated the effects of music therapy on the reading skills of pupils with intellectual disability. Methods: An experimental research design was used. The sample was purposively selected from two special schools for pupils with intellectual disability in Ibadan, Nigeria. Seventeen pupils were randomly assigned to two groups (music therapy and control groups). Eighteen sessions of music therapy were conducted with the experimental group only. The Reading Skills Test was used before and after the intervention to collect data. Analysis of Covariance (ANCOVA) was used for data analysis. Results: The data indicated that there was a significant statistical difference between pre-test and post-test results. The interaction effect of treatment and parents’ socio-economic status was not significant for the participants’ reading. Conclusion: Music therapy enhanced the reading skills of pupils with intellectual disability and should be adopted in teaching pupils with intellectual disability.   Keywords:  Music therapy; parents’ socio-economic status; pupils with intellectual disability; reading skills

The government has issued a new normal policy with the aim that people can continue to live productively by changing their lifestyle so as to prevent the transmission of COVID-19. One of the measures to prevent and manage COVID-19 is to increase immunity. Online seminars are one of the most important health promotion methods and can be done in the new normal era. This study aims to determine the effect of online seminars on the knowledge and perceptions of the general public. This study used a quasi-experimental pre and post-test design. The sample in this study were all participants who attended online seminars and filled out the pretest and posttest questionnaires. Univariate data analysis shows that the majority of respondents have a mean age of 29.41 years, most of them are women (58.8%), and are students or have not worked (44.7%). Most of the respondents had a good level of initial knowledge about increasing immunity in the face of COVID-19 (68.4%) and a sufficient level of perception of the new normal (49.1%) before attending online seminars. The bivariate data analysis shows that there is a significant increase in knowledge about increasing immunity in the face of COVID-19 in the new normal before and after attending an online seminar with a p-value = 0.000 (p-value <0.05). Online seminars are the right way to promote health in increasing knowledge about immunity to deal with COVID-19 and perceptions of the new normal in ordinary people.

Diarrhoea is a health problem that is often experienced by infants and toddlers and in almost every country. One of the efforts to prevent diarrhoea was through counselling. Due to the pandemic situation, face-to-face counselling was not possible. This study aimed to assess the use of e-learning in increasing knowledge, attitudes, and behaviours to prevent diarrhoea. This research was an analytical observational study with the design of The One Group Pre-test Post-test Design. Samples were select used the purposive sampling technique. The sample size in this study was 54 students. The eLearning model used in this research was Google Class. The data were obtained by using google form then analyzed using McNemar Test. The results of the analysis showed that there were differences in knowledge (p-value = 0.000), attitudes (p-value = 0.031), and behaviour (p-value = 0.016) to prevent diarrhea before and after treatment. The utilization of online learning (e-learning) significantly affected increasing knowledge, attitudes, and behaviour in preventing diarrhea. In the future, e-learning can be an alternative to prevent diarrhea during a pandemic.

The aim of the research was to describe the learning atmosphere during the implementation of “Snakes and Ladders” in teaching Speaking. Besides, the research was also designed to know how the improvement of the students’ Speaking skill during the implementation of “Snakes and Ladders”. This research was a classroom action research. The participants of this research were 27 second semester students of English Study Program at STAIN Bengkalis. This research was conducted in two cycles by following the procedure of action research, i.e. planning, implementing, observing, and reflecting. In collecting the data, the researcher used observation, questionnaire, and test. The lecturer was the researcher assisted by collaborator as observer. The questionnaire was given to the students before and after the implementation of “Snakes and Ladders”. The tests were in the form of pre-test, post-test 1 and post-test 2. The data were analyzed qualitatively and quantitatively. The qualitative data were analyzed using Interactive Model of Data Analysis as propounded by Matthew M. Miles and A.M. Huberman. The results of the research showed that the learning atmosphere also improved. The class became more active and confident. Furthermore, “Snakes and Ladders” was able to improve the students’ Speaking Skill. It was proven by the increase of the students’ mean score from 41.16 in pre-test to 46.21 in cycle 1, and 48.98 in cycle 2, although the results of the research were just a little bit improvement. It could be concluded that the use of “Snakes and Ladders” has proven to be an effective way in teaching-learning of Speaking Skill on Second Semester of English Study Program at STAIN Bengkalis.
